Immediate Steps to Take When Pipes Burst

When pipes burst, immediate action is crucial to minimize damage and prevent further complications. The first step is to turn off the water supply at the main shut-off valve located near your meter or in a utility room. This simple move can stop the flow of water into your house or building, containing the issue. Next, locate the burst pipe and take steps to protect yourself from potential hazards like scalding water or freezing temperatures, depending on the circumstances.

Preventing Future Burst Pipes: Tips from Experts

To prevent future burst pipes, experts recommend a multi-pronged approach starting with regular insured plumbing maintenance. Insured plumbers suggest inspecting pipes for signs of corrosion or damage, especially in older homes. Regular flushing of water heaters and boilers can also help remove sediment buildup that may contribute to pipe failure. Additionally, insulating exposed pipes during colder months can prevent sudden temperature changes that cause them to burst.
